For stock cars, at least in some classes, I go to SCCA. Unfortunately, as far as I can tell, there's no class that has stock American V8 vehicles.


Check out National Auto Sport Association's American Iron, American Iron Extreme or their Mustang/Camaro Challenge for some big bore road racing. http://www.americanironracing.com/ My local AI class guys have been trying to convince me to build my Challenger up for the class. Tempting as the thought is, I'm just not there financially, or time wise for that level of commitment. It would be a blast as it is a fairly open class when it comes to body and chassis, but somewhat restricted in power levels allowed to put the emphasis on chassis tuning and driver skill. They have a minimum weight and a maximum horsepower combination. Engines are dynod regularly to verify your within the intent of the rules. How you make the power is irrelevent so long as you within the limits. I'm thinking a AAR/TA replica with the full on XV suspension would be the hot ticket there.
